  The objective of the study was to demonstrate that the application of the 5s improved perfect, timely, complete, and trouble-free deliveries in industrial companies, Lima. Because it was observed in five industrial companies located in Callao, Villa El Salvador, San Juan de Lurigancho and Huachipa that they had excessive customer complaints regarding the reception of their orders, they arrived incomplete, missing or did not correspond to the purchase order. 
  This is a fact that unfortunately led to businesses being left short and unable to sell, in addition to the problem with SUNAT because they did not have the invoices in time to make tax payments. That is why it was decided with the permission of the managers and owners of the companies to apply the 5s methodology. Although, in the beginning, there was distrust, after the implementation and change of attitude of the employees, it was possible to have more significant support. The intervention was carried out in May, June, and July, where in the first stage it was explained about the new methodology, then the warehouse and the picking area had to be ordered with the workers themselves, where it was possible to discard approximately two tons of waste. Also, the lighting increased, as well as ventilation. Then the staff was instructed daily before the workday, and at the end of the day, everyone supported leaving the space for the next day clean and tidy. Then, in October, November, and December, we proceeded to measure the KPIs in the post-test phase; we must specify that the talks were conducted inter daily. Consequently, the results showed drastic improvements in the four KPIs, and then with the Student T-test, the calculated value of the level of significance was found to be 0.000, less than 0.05, which is why the null hypothesis was rejected. It was shown that Indeed, the application of the 5s improved perfect, timely, complete deliveries and trouble-free invoices in industrial companies, Lima.

Conclusions</title><p>The methodology of the 5s helped drastically in improving the company's results regarding the delivery of perfect, timely, complete, and trouble-free orders as demonstrated statistically with the T student test. The 5s methodology implied the change of attitude of the workers; of course at the beginning it was complicated in each of them because the workers were in their comfort zone and preferred to continue working in the same way, although they complained that things were not in place and wasting time. However, as the days progressed, they gradually accepted and became involved, such as cleaning their workspace at the end of the day, if any tool was out of place, on their initiative they returned it to their place, even though they did not use it, they verified the orders before sending them. When they returned the truck, they asked if it was delivered on time. This situation improved not only the numerical results but also the working environment improved, there was more exceptional communication between the staff, and they stated that at home, they were also making their attempts to implement them. The 5s methodology is applicable to different companies and areas, it is cheap in its application, but it requires much effort from who directs it, in addition to being empathic, because authoritarianism does not work in this case.</p><p>The research having been carried out under a pre-experimental design in five companies allowing the application of the 5s methodology in eight months; in this sense, there is the existence of different cultures, climate, and staff performance, among others.
